Developer's Trusted Blockchains

As a software engineer, navigating the blockchain landscape can be complex. With countless blockchains available, identifying those that offer robust security and dependability is crucial. This guide aims to guide you in understanding the key factors that define a trusted blockchain, enabling you to make informed decisions when selecting a platform for your next project.

  • Essential elements to consider include:
  • Validation methods: Proof-of-Work (PoW), Proof-of-Stake (PoS), Delegated Proof-of-Stake (DPoS) are some popular methods
  • Openness and Verifiability: A trusted blockchain enables independent audits and scrutiny of its operations.
  • Developer Ecosystem: A thriving community supports the security and longevity of a blockchain.

Selecting a Reliable Blockchain Platform

Embarking on your blockchain journey requires carefully selecting a platform that serves as the bedrock for your project. A robust and trustworthy blockchain infrastructure is crucial to ensure security, scalability, and long-term success.

Numerous platforms exist, each with its own strengths. Factors such as transaction speed, fee structure, developer support, and consensus mechanism play a critical role in your decision. Perform thorough research and assess the different platforms available to identify the one that best aligns with your project's specific needs.

A reliable blockchain platform provides a stable foundation for your project to prosper, enabling you to focus on building innovative applications.
